Output 6a3ab60dd81f1a2ad9638a198ead6960469208336e9a3b712333b9f6f9ac460a: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99002106f51aecec8e5f99864dcea5dc0623aec OP_EQUAL
address
3MXP52VkkRZByEw6oP21gkRD8dsdoY7wwL
transaction
6a3ab60dd81f1a2ad9638a198ead6960469208336e9a3b712333b9f6f9ac460a
spent
true